动态URL和静态URL是在网页开发中经常遇到的两种URL形式。它们在构成方式、 构成方式
动态URL是通过服务器端的脚本语言(如PHP、html`,直接指向了关于我们页面的内容。
2. 可读性
静态URL通常具有更好的可读性,因为它们直接反映了页面的内容。用户可以根据URL来推断页面的主题和结构,从而更容易理解和记忆网站的结构。而动态URL通常包含一系列参数和查询字符串,对于用户来说往往没有明显的意义,不易于理解和记忆。
静态URL还可以使用有意义的关键词来描述页面内容,从而进一步提高可读性。这在搜索引擎优化(SEO)中非常重要,因为搜索引擎更喜欢具有有意义关键词的URL,这有助于提高网页的排名和可见性。
3. SEO优化
静态URL对于SEO优化更加友好。由于静态URL包含有意义的关键词,搜索引擎更容易理解页面的内容和主题,并将其与相关的搜索查询相匹配。静态URL也更容易分享和引用,提高了网站的链接质量和流量。
相比之下,动态URL由于包含参数和查询字符串,对于搜索引擎来说更难解析和理解。搜索引擎可能会将动态URL视为重复内容,降低其在搜索结果中的排名。为了提高动态URL的搜索引擎可见性,可以使用URL重写技术将动态URL转换为静态URL的形式,从而更好地支持SEO优化。
4. 网站性能
动态URL在每次请求时都需要经过服务器端的处理和生成,这会增加服务器的负载和响应时间。尤其是在访问量较大的网站上,动态URL可能导致服务器性能下降,响应时间延长。
相比之下,静态URL不需要服务器端的处理,可以直接访问对应的静态文件,因此具有更快的响应速度和更好的性能。这对于提供高效的用户体验和提高网站的整体性能非常重要。
总结归纳
动态URL和静态URL在构成方式、可读性、SEO优化和网站性能等方面存在明显的差异。静态URL具有更好的可读性和可优化性,更易于理解和记忆,对于SEO和网站性能也更友好。相比之下,动态URL更加灵活,但在可读性、SEO优化和网站性能方面存在一些劣势。在设计和开发网站时,应根据具体需求和考量权衡选择合适的URL形式。